What is DevSecOps and Why is it Essential for Secure Software Delivery?

June 17, 2024 at 07:39AM Traditional application security practices are inadequate for modern DevOps, leading to costly vulnerabilities and compliance risks. DevSecOps integrates security into the entire software lifecycle, aiming to “shift security left” to catch vulnerabilities early. Ivanti Pulse Secure Found Using 11-Year-Old Linux Version and Outdated Libraries

February 15, 2024 at 10:18AM A firmware reverse engineering of Ivanti Pulse Secure revealed outdated, vulnerable software components in the Utah-based company’s appliance. Active exploitation of security flaws in related gateways has been observed.
